Step 1: On-Site Assessment
Our team arrives at your property, assesses the damage, and identifies the source of the leak.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den water sources and pinpoint the exact location of the issue.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our technicians will use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ract the water from the affected area. We’ll remove standing water, saturate carpets, and dry out the surrounding materials to pr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will set up industrial-grade drying equipment to remove excess moisture from the area. This includes dehumidifiers, air movers, and specialized drying mats to ensure your property is dry and safe.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ning
Our technicians will use eco-friendly cleaning products to sanitize and clean the affected area. This includes removing any remaining water, soap scum, or debris that could pose health risks.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Our team will conduct a thorough final inspection to ensure your property is dry, safe, and secure. We’ll make any necessary touch-ups to ensure a smooth transition back to normal.

Warning Signs You Need Under Sink Water Extraction
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ore them, act fast to avoid costly repairs and safety hazards.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ent musty smells can show hidden water damage. Don’t wait, call us to investigate and extract the water before it’s too late.
Warped or Discolored Cabinets
Visible signs of water damage on your cabinets can be a sign of a larger issue. Our team will assess and fix the problem before it causes more harm.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ains or discoloration on your ceilings or walls can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ore it, call us to investigate and fix the issue before it’s too late.
Water Pooling Under Appliances
Water pooling under your appliances can be a sign of a leak or clogged drain. Our team will assess and fix the problem to prevent further damage.
Slippery or Slick Flooring
Slippery or slick flooring can be a sign of excess moisture. Don’t wait, call us to dry out the area and prevent slips and falls.
Unpleasant Odors or Fumes
Unpleasant odors or fumes can be a sign of mold or mildew growth. Our team will assess and fix the issue to prevent further health risks.

Under Sink Water Extraction Cost in Pasadena, MD
Prices for Under Sink Water Extraction can vary based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Pasadena, MD.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| On-Site Assessment and Emergency Response | $100 – $500 | Severity of the damage, size of the affected area |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the affected area, number of equipment required |
| Sanitizing and Cleaning | $200 – $1,000 | Type of cleaning products required, extent of the cleaning |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$100 – $500 | Extent of the work required, number of visits |
| Equipment Rental and Labor | $500 – $2,500 | Type of equipment required, labor hours |
| Total Estimated Cost | $1,500 – $7,000 | Severity of the damage, size of the affected area, number of services required |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and free estimate. Our team will provide a detailed breakdown of the costs and services required.
